The effect of manufacturing defects and license plate on the energy efficiency of solar vehicles
In recent times, research on the energy efficiency of solar vehicles has gained momentum. A significant component of the mentioned efficiency is the vehicle’s resistance to airflow. From this perspective, the aim of this study is to investigate the effect of manufacturing defects on the a...
